The Severodvinsk nuclear Yasen-class multipurpose attack submarine will go into service no earlier than 2013, Interfax reported on Monday, citing a source in the military-industrial complex.The delay is already the second occasion when the launch of the cutting-edge submarine has been postponed, Gazeta.ru reported.
